WebCBSE Class 11 English Poem – A Photograph Summary . ... Literary Devices Used in the Poem. In ‘A Photograph,’ Toulson employs a number of literary devices. These include caesura, alliteration, and imagery, among others. The first of these can noticed when the poet breaks lines with punctuation several times throughout the text.

WebIntroduction. The poem A Photograph is written by Shirley Toulson in the memory of her dead mother. In the poem, the poet sees a photograph of her mother and goes into reminiscence. She remembers when her mother used to tell her about that photograph and would miss her youth.
